It's going to be a great show, a lot of previewing this Texas Arizona State. And I want to start with kind of the back and forth between Sam Levitt and Quinn Ewers. And it's not so much a back and forth. It's just quotes, obviously, this past weekend, both teams did their own separate Zoom media availabilities. And Sam Levitt, the freshman, the, the, uh, Richard Freshman quarterback for Arizona State. He's had a fantastic season. He's a lot of fun to watch guys. He's gritty. He plays hard dual threat quarterback. And, and he was asked about facing Quinn Ewers. And this comes on December 20th. So this is what a couple of days ago, this was his, his thoughts on facing Quinn Ewers in the Peach Bowl. Let's try this a second time. Second, let's unmute maybe. Sam Levitt's thoughts on facing Quinn Ewers in the Peach Bowl. Yeah, I've watched him for a fair amount of time now. Um, you know, I'm just excited for the opportunity. Uh, you know, people keep calling me out since day one. And, you know, I'm going to, I'm going to go prove I'm the better quarterback, you know, and that's how I feel since day one. So I'm going to go play everybody on the map. Okay. So, you know, been counting out since day one. Um, I think we're good for at least one player saying that at least in some sort of pre-game or post-game interview. Now Quinn Ewers was asked about Sam Levitt's comments today. Yeah, I mean, I saw it and, um, you know, just congrats to them on a great year and a great season. I've got to watch, watch some of their games and, you know, he's a, he's a talented player. And, uh, you know, they're, they're a fun offense to watch. And again, just excited to, excited to be up against him. So Quinn Ewers takes the high road. Now Sam Levitt today, again, at media day. Um, I'm not sure who asked this question, but Levitt again was asked about his comments about wanting to prove that he is the better quarterback in the Peach Bowl. And Levitt backs it up. You said the other day you wanted to take this opportunity to prove why you're the best quarterback in this game. And it picked up some traction. A lot of people kind of put headlines on that. Are you surprised by how much that story kind of got legs and took off? I mean, I don't know. I don't really have any expectations going into the comment. You know, I was just answering the comment, um, you know, it's my fullest belief. And, you know, I hope that every player in the field goes there. They're the best. And that's how it should be. And you put all this work in and get to this stage. So why would you not believe that yourself? Were you getting notifications about how the story was kind of blowing up? Yeah, it turned off on notifications always. So I don't really have a month during the season and stuff like that. But when I opened up that, yeah, I see it grow up a little bit, which is cool. You know, get my name out on the stage a little bit more. So you were okay with that? Yeah. Yeah. Why? You know, it's just, uh, I don't feel like obesity is bad, especially if you're not saying anything, you know, and just being able to put that on the stage. And, you know, the game and people are going to be watching other stuff like that. So it's just an opportunity for me to go prove myself. I have no issue with these videos comments. No issue at all. For Sam Levitt, I mean, what do you want him to say? You know, I want to prove I'm the second best quarterback in this bowl game. No, I like the confidence. And if you were an Arizona State fan and you're can you dilly him? You like the comments as well. Now, of course, you are providing maybe bulletin board material, but in the day and age of social media, I'm not sure that even exists anymore because we have everything at our hands. Everything that's said, quoted, tweeted, talked about is automatically, you know, posted anywhere. So I like his comments, you know, go ahead. You want to be a confident quarterback and, you know, he said it in the second interview where I hope everyone feels the same way. Every player should feel like they're the best player in the football field, right? You want you need that type of confidence and for Quinn Ewer's response. I like it as well to just take the high road, you know, there's no point in getting into a back and forth because you can just prove who's a better quarterback on the field on Wednesday, starting at noon. And I think we'll see Quinn Ewer's do that in this game. Levitt's had a fantastic season. A big fan of the way he plays football. He's a very efficient quarterback against Iowa State, just 12 to 17, 219 yards, three touchdowns. Does not turn the ball over a lot. 24 touchdowns, the five interceptions this season. It's been a fantastic quarterback, but it also helps when you have Kim, Kim Skataboo, who has been maybe the second best running back in college football this season. If you ask Craig Way, he'll tell you that. He'll tell you that he should have won big 12 off. It's a player of the year, but Skataboo, over 2,000 yards from scrimmage this season, 1,500 on the ground over 500 in the year. He is going to be obviously the guy to watch in this game, but if Texas is able to take away the run against Arizona State, which I think they'll be able to do, Sam Levitt will get his wish because if Sam Levitt wants to prove he is the better quarterback, he is going to have to play a K club Nick times 100 type game on Wednesday because we saw Texas shut down the run from Clemson. Clemson team with K club Nick, and they still lost by double digits. Texas still covered. And that was with K called like maybe playing the best scheme of his college career. He was phenomenal in that second half against Texas and it still was not enough for social Sam Levitt saying, I'm going to prove in the better quarterback. Hey, bud, you'll have your shot come Wednesday because of Texas shuts down Kim Skataboo, which I think they'll be able to do. It'll all rest on the shoulders of Sam Levitt. And I'm not sure he's had a game like that yet this season to show that he is the best player on the field, but we will find out on Wednesday.
